00:00Have you ever watched a TV show or a movie that's just so bad that you actually suffer
00:05secondhand embarrassment for the people who made it? You know, like Twilight? That's just how bad
00:10Kim Kardashian's new show All's Fair is. It's so bad, in fact, that it has a Rotten Tomatoes score
00:17of, drumroll please, zero percent. Yeah, ouch. For reference, that score puts it in the company of
00:24such classics as Real Rob, Rob Schneider's attempt at post-SNL glory in the 90s, The Michael
00:30Richard Show, and Pussycat Dolls Present, The Search for the Next Doll. And for what it's worth,
00:36our own post-reviewer agrees, calling the show, quote, as the kids say, cringe. The Hulu show comes
00:42from creator Ryan Murphy, who has had his fair share of hits, though this seems to be a miss,
00:47a big one. The legal drama, a Sheryl Sandberg lean-in era tale that follows several women
00:54working at their own divorce law firm, is a decade stale, according to our internal experts at these
01:02kinds of things. Casting Kim Kardashian no doubt attracted eyeballs to the pilot, but reviewers
01:07here are quoting that time that Barbara Walters told her she didn't have any talent.
